How to Choose CBD Oils for Dog Seizures
Key Considerations
- Consult your veterinarian before starting any supplement
- Look for clear ingredient lists and sourcing
- Consider ease of dosing and administration
- Check for third-party testing or certifications
- Be aware of potential sensitivities or allergies
CBD oils for dogs are typically selected by owners seeking to support comfort and well-being during seizures. Always prioritize safety and professional guidance when evaluating options.
